Twenty-year-old Riley Lumb will take Sivo’s place for the visit of non-league Wests Warriors in the Betfred Challenge Cup on Saturday, when Rhinos will field close to their strongest-available 17. Sivo, an off-season signing from Parramatta Eels, suffered an anterior cruciate ligament injury during Handley’s testimonial game against Wigan Warriors two weeks ago and won’t play this season.
Handley has spent most of his Leeds career as a winger, but was awarded squad number four for 2025 and – speaking at this afternoon’s Super League season launch at Co-op Live in Manchester – Arthur said he won’t be the one to take Sivo’s spot. “He has trained in the centres and done a really good job there,” the coach stated. “I feel like he is going to add to our team being in the centres.
“Riley Lumb will start there [wing] this week and he gets the first opportunity. We will give the kids a go, we’ve got Alfie [Edgell] as well and there may be an opportunity to bring someone in as well.
